Amfetamiinisuolat
Amfetamiinisuolat refers to salts of amphetamine, a stimulant drug. These salts are commonly used in both medical and illicit contexts. In medicine, amphetamine salts are prescribed for conditions such as att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) and narcolepsy. Examples of amphetamine salts used in pharmaceuticals include dextroamphetamine sulfate and mixed amphetamine salts, which are formulations containing different stereoisomers of amphetamine. These medications work by increasing the levels of certain neurotransmitters in the brain, primarily dopamine and norepinephrine, which can improve focus and reduce impulsivity.
